Mycoses

Mycoses is a mycology journal providing an international forum for original papers in English focused on the pathogenesis, diagnosis, therapy, prophylaxis and epidemiology of fungal infectious diseases in humans as well as on the biology of pathogenic fungi. It is of interest to scientists in fundamental mycological research, mycological laboratory diagnosticians and clinicians interested in fungal infections.

Submission Instructions

Mycoses accepts the following article types. Click on an article type to view submission instructions.

Original Articles

Cover Letter Cover Letter requirements are not specified.
Abstract Abstract is required. Abstract should normally be less than 250 words. Abstract must be structured. Abstract must use the headings Background, Objectives, Patients/Methods, Results, and Conclusions.
Manuscript Manuscript must be divided into Introduction, Materials and methods or patients and methods or subjects and methods for human studies, Results, and Discussion. Manuscript must include eight keywords.
References References may be submitted in any consistent style or format. References must be numbered consecutively in order of appearance and cited in the text using Arabic superscript numerals in consecutive order.
Figures & Tables Figures should be supplied as separate files, while tables may be included in the main text file. Figures and tables must have legends, and table placement and figure position should be indicated in the text.

Reviews

Cover Letter Cover Letter requirements are not specified.
Abstract An abstract is required. Abstract should normally be less than 250 words. Abstract does not need to be structured.
Manuscript Manuscript must contain the sections abstract, introduction, methods, results, and conclusions. Main text file must include eight keywords.
References References may be submitted in any consistent style or format. References must be numbered consecutively in order of appearance and cited in the text using Arabic superscript numerals in consecutive order.
Figures & Tables Figures should be supplied as separate files, while tables must be included in the main text file and their placement indicated in the text. Figures and tables must have legends, and tables must be supplied as editable files rather than pasted as images.
